Build against 1.15 APIs

This commit is contained in:
Luck 2020-01-16 16:05:19 +00:00
parent 2ccb475aa0
commit e151fbe298
No known key found for this signature in database
GPG Key ID: EFA9B3EC5FD90F8B
4 changed files with 10 additions and 10 deletions

View File

@ -3,14 +3,14 @@ plugins {
}
repositories {
maven { url 'https://hub.spigotmc.org/nexus/content/repositories/snapshots/' }
maven { url 'https://papermc.io/repo/repository/maven-public/' }
maven { url 'https://libraries.minecraft.net/' }
}
dependencies {
compile project(':common')
compileOnly 'org.spigotmc:spigot-api:1.14-R0.1-SNAPSHOT'
compileOnly 'com.destroystokyo.paper:paper-api:1.15.1-R0.1-SNAPSHOT'
compileOnly 'net.kyori:text-adapter-bukkit:3.0.2'
compileOnly 'me.lucko:commodore:1.5'
compileOnly('net.milkbowl.vault:VaultAPI:1.6') {

View File

@ -5,7 +5,7 @@ plugins {
dependencies {
compile project(':common')
compileOnly 'net.md-5:bungeecord-api:1.14-SNAPSHOT'
compileOnly 'net.md-5:bungeecord-api:1.15-SNAPSHOT'
compileOnly 'net.kyori:text-adapter-bungeecord:3.0.2'
compileOnly 'com.imaginarycode.minecraft:RedisBungee:0.4'

View File

@ -50,17 +50,17 @@ public abstract class SenderFactory<T> {
return this.plugin;
}
protected abstract UUID getUniqueId(T t);
protected abstract UUID getUniqueId(T sender);
protected abstract String getName(T t);
protected abstract String getName(T sender);
protected abstract void sendMessage(T t, String s);
protected abstract void sendMessage(T sender, String message);
protected abstract void sendMessage(T t, Component message);
protected abstract void sendMessage(T sender, Component message);
protected abstract Tristate getPermissionValue(T t, String node);
protected abstract Tristate getPermissionValue(T sender, String node);
protected abstract boolean hasPermission(T t, String node);
protected abstract boolean hasPermission(T sender, String node);
public final Sender wrap(T sender) {
Objects.requireNonNull(sender, "sender");

View File

@ -4,7 +4,7 @@ plugins {
repositories {
mavenLocal()
maven { url 'https://repo.potestas.xyz/main/' }
maven { url 'https://repo.nukkitx.com/main/' }
}
dependencies {